What is an AI Detector?
An AI detector is a software tool that analyzes digital content to determine whether it has been created by an artificial intelligence model or a human. In the context of text, AI detectors scan the language, sentence structure, and patterns of writing to identify characteristics that indicate machine involvement. For images or videos, AI detectors look for subtle inconsistencies, such as unnatural patterns or pixel-level artifacts, that are typical of AI-generated media.
These detectors have become a crucial asset for various sectors, including education, journalism, digital marketing, and cybersecurity. With the rapid development of AI, especially tools like GPT-4 and deepfake technologies, the need to verify the authenticity of online content is more pressing than ever.

How Do AI Detectors Work?
AI detectors function using a combination of algorithms and machine learning techniques. They are trained on large datasets of human-generated and AI-generated content. By analyzing the distinct characteristics of both, the detector can recognize patterns that indicate whether a piece of content is AI-generated.
Here’s a breakdown of how they work:
- Text-Based AI Detection:
For text content, AI detectors analyze factors such as syntax, grammar, and word usage. AI-generated text tends to have repetitive structures, lack of coherence, and odd phrasing that differs from human writing. Detectors check these inconsistencies to flag AI-generated text. - Image and Video Detection:
In images and videos, AI detectors look for pixel-level irregularities that are common in AI-generated media. For instance, AI-created images might have unnatural textures, blurry edges, or inconsistent lighting. Deepfake videos may show unrealistic facial expressions or mismatched audio and video tracks. - Behavioral Analysis:
Some AI detectors go beyond content itself and analyze behavioral patterns. For example, when detecting AI bots on social media, these detectors might assess the posting frequency, language use, and engagement patterns to determine if a bot is behind the account.
Types of AI Detectors
There are several types of AI detectors, each designed for specific types of content:
- Text Detectors
These are used to analyze written content and determine whether it was generated by an AI language model. They are often used in academic settings, journalism, and content creation industries. - Image Detectors
These tools are designed to analyze digital images and identify whether they were created or altered by AI. Image detectors are widely used to combat deepfakes and manipulated photos. - Video Detectors
Video detectors focus on detecting deepfake videos and other AI-generated video content. These tools analyze facial expressions, lip-syncing, and background inconsistencies to identify AI manipulation. - Bot Detectors
AI-powered bots are widely used on social media and online platforms. Bot detectors analyze behavioral patterns such as posting frequency, content engagement, and interaction styles to determine whether an account is controlled by AI.
Challenges of AI Detectors
While AI detectors are a valuable tool, they are not without their challenges:
- Advancement of AI
As AI technology improves, detecting AI-generated content becomes increasingly difficult. Models like GPT-4 can generate text that closely mimics human writing, making it harder for detectors to distinguish between the two. - False Positives/Negatives
AI detectors are not infallible. Sometimes, they may flag legitimate human-generated content as AI-produced (false positives), or they may fail to detect AI-generated content (false negatives). Continued improvements in AI detection technology are needed to reduce these errors. - Privacy Concerns
The use of AI detectors, particularly in sensitive environments like schools or workplaces, can raise privacy concerns. It’s essential to ensure that these tools are used ethically, respecting individuals’ privacy while still providing valuable insights.
